Micropolis Holding (NYSE American: MCRP), a pioneer and developer of AI-driven security solutions and unmanned ground vehicles (“UGVs”), recently appeared at GITEX GLOBAL 2025 to show off new technology (https://ibn.fm/XUbFD).

The GITEX GLOBAL 2025 event (https://www.gitex.com/), which took place at the Dubai World Trade Centre, is one of the largest and most established tech exhibitions on the planet. The event is attended by over 200,000 tech executives from more than 180 countries and features 6,500 exhibiting companies.

Micropolis was represented by their CEO and Founder Fareed Aljawhari. The UGV technology innovations covered by the company include:

  • The M0-2 Border Unit, an advanced UGV designed for borders and other challenging environments. It helps with deterrence, security, and surveillance
  • The M0-2 Platform, an adaptable base platform that has multiple applications
  • The Dubai Police M0-1 Patrol, an AI-driven law enforcement patrol vehicle
  • The Dubai Police M0-2 Patrol, the next-generation patrol solution for residential and commercial security, with a more compact design than the M0-1

These vehicles and platforms help drive the company’s mission to transform how the world approaches mobility and security, improving strategic readiness and safety in difficult high-impact situations and environments.
